Hello,

Does anyone know if any of the land grant documents from James I, Charles I or Charles II (about 1611 - 1667) still exist, and if so, where they can be found? I am studying the early ownership of a number of townlands in Tyrone and I was thinking perhaps the actual grant documents might hold more information than the abstracts that I am finding. Is there any chance these might be safely held in Scotland or Ireland, as opposed to burned in Dublin in 1922?

Thank you for the replies.

PRONI does actually have copies of at least one of the grants I am looking for, and I have placed an order with them for a digital copy. The more I've been looking the more I believe the original copies were lost in 1922. Still, if at least a copy of one still exists, perhaps others do as well somewhere.

I was unable to find anything in Family Search, although it's possible I am just not searching properly.
